My disc brake shod bikes have worn out freehubs but not bearings. Rims seem to be the death nell on rim brake bikes. Bearings on decent bikes seem to last basically for ever. As they should, let's be honest, at a few hundred rpm, a reasonably big surface area and a really minimal loading. Compare and contrast my car's wheel bearings, they aren't an awful lot bigger than bike wheels, maybe twice the size, the speed and loading is huge, and they last for about 100k miles. Same goes for a motorbike. Bicycle wheel bearings in comparison do next to nothing, trundling round at about 15-20 mph with 70-80kg on board.

I had a set of the super lightweight mavic kysirium helium es wheels on my lightspeed about 15 years back, I went through two sets of rims on those in under a year. I pretty much killed one rear rim in two wet peak district rides, almost straight through the sidewall. Gotta love peak district grit stone in your brake blocks.
 
I’ve worn out rims through the years and it can creep up on you, I learned the hard way about expensive lightweight wheels that have thin-milled rims that don’t last unless you only ride in the best weather. I could have cried at the money I threw down the drain in that lesson. You have to keep an eye on rim wear and It’s the main reason I like the disc brakes on my gravel bike. I was going to add to my post that the gear I have should see out my cycling days but if I was young or starting again the hubs that would interest me are ratchet rather than pawl. DT as mentioned by others and also the Mavic ones, assuming they have good mechanical integrity long term which I seem to recall when I read about them was one of the claims. They can also have a lower degree of engagement although arguably not important for most of us on the road.

For those new to that the number of teeth in the ratchet or pawl hub dictates the degree of rotation of your (chainset area and) pedal before engagement so 24 is 12 degrees, 36 is 10, 48 is 7.5 all to equal 360 degrees. The trade off is apparently reduced strength and more wear as you select higher. On the road it hasn’t mattered to me but I understand that for off road it gives more control and balance at lower and almost zero speed and almost standing still on difficult ground for those with much more ability than I had. Anyway, one of those technical developments I found fascinating. As a technical dummy I’m sure someone will correct me if I’ve only got it part right.
 
So, having tested and specced hubs, from ratchet ring teeth count, spring pressure, pawl placement, offset and a bunch of other dull stuff and having had to live with the designs and thousands of them being sold here's my two penneth.

On the road it doesn't matter, strength is what counts, 36 position is fine. Sprag hubs are nice offroad, instant uptake, no wasp noise, but for high load use they can slip and long term wear if you freewheel a lot isn't great. For watt saving in a tt bike they're the best though.

For durability 6 pawl off road in a 3 + 3 offset for faster uptake is more than enough. Any more than 48 positions and you get into durability issues.

Best hubs I've ever owned Chris King. 8 years out of the bearings, light lube of the ratchet 3 times a year and they never had any run out at the rims due to incredible bearing tolerances. My current hopes are decent, but no better than the mtb hubs I had made at Glory Hubs in Taiwan and twice the price.

Bearings, cup n cone for road, I know guys still running 80s campy hubs with 100k + on them. Cartridge bearings for off road, fag, snk or ntn. Don't get ceramic bearings they have awful run out, always.
